Logo id.androidermagazine.com
Logo id.androidermagazine.com

Layanan Google Play memberikan kontrol Android kembali ke google

Daftar Isi:

Anonim

Dengan layanan API di luar sistem operasi inti, Google mengambil kembali kendali atas Android

Kami tidak mendapatkan versi Android yang baru tahun ini di Google I / O. Anda dapat membaca semua ratapan dan kertakan gigi melalui ini di seluruh web, jadi saya akan membiarkan Anda bermain dengan bermain tentang bagaimana hal itu seharusnya terjadi (kunci pepatah), tetapi tidak.

Sebagai gantinya, saya akan memberi tahu Anda sedikit tentang apa yang kami dapatkan - versi pembaruan besar dari API layanan Google, yang ternyata jauh lebih baik.

Tunggu. Lebih baik ? Bagaimana sebuah aplikasi yang tidak pernah saya inginkan yang secara ajaib didorong ke ponsel saya menjadi lebih baik daripada yang lebih baru, jumlah yang lebih tinggi di layar ponsel saya? Itu pembicaraan gila, kan?

Ternyata, aplikasi kecil itu adalah binatang yang kuat. Baca terus.

Apa itu Layanan Google Play?

Duduk melalui sesi di Google I / O memberi kita jawaban langsung dari orang-orang yang menulis perangkat lunak - dan mereka menjumlahkannya dengan baik. Layanan Google Play adalah "satu tempat yang membawa semua API Google di Android 2.2 dan di atasnya." API (Application Programming Interface) adalah istilah mewah untuk kode khusus yang ditulis sebagai cara agar satu perangkat lunak dapat berkomunikasi dengan yang lain. Google menulis API untuk Android, dan pengembang aplikasi menggunakannya sebagai saluran untuk mengakses banyak fitur inti Android. Anda akan menemukan API di banyak proyek perangkat lunak, baik besar maupun kecil. Memiliki mereka bukanlah sesuatu yang istimewa.

Saat ini Google Play Services berada pada versi 5. Anda mungkin tidak tahu hal-hal memperbarui pada ponsel atau tablet Anda selama ini, karena itulah yang dimaksudkan. Anda tidak pergi mencari file, itu datang dan menemukan Anda. Setiap perangkat yang menjalankan Android 2.2 atau lebih tinggi yang memiliki akses resmi ke Google Play menggunakan layanan ini. Itu berarti hampir setiap satu dari 900 juta perangkat yang telah diaktifkan memiliki salinan Google Play Services yang diinstal. Dan Google terus memperbarui, dan mendorong pembaruan ini dengan cepat, yang merupakan bagian dari apa yang membuatnya sangat fantastis.

Berada di bawah kendali penuh dan total dari Google berarti bahwa orang-orang yang membuat ponsel Anda, serta operator tempat Anda membelinya, sepenuhnya tidak termasuk dalam gambar. Anda tidak perlu menunggu enam bulan atau lebih untuk mendapatkan API layanan baru. Bahkan, Google mengatakan mereka bisa mendorong mereka ke sebagian besar perangkat dalam waktu sekitar seminggu setelah mereka diperbarui. Jika Anda mengambil satu hal dari semua ini, mengetahui bahwa Google memutuskan apa itu API layanan, siapa yang mendapatkannya, dan kapan bagian terpenting.

Apa yang dilakukan layanan ini?

Daging masalah. Jika Anda menonton Keynote, di mana Google mengumumkan semua fitur yang sangat keren dan baru untuk Android ini (ya, tanpa pembaruan versi apa pun!) - fitur seperti layanan lokasi baru yang disatukan, layanan Play Game, Google Cloud Messaging yang baru dan lebih baik atau bahkan API panorama baru - Anda telah melihat beberapa hal yang ditangani Google Play Services. Aplikasi yang diinstal di ponsel Anda memungkinkan pengembang untuk menginstal beberapa perpustakaan dari SDK, dan memanfaatkan semua hal ini hanya dengan beberapa baris kode. Tidak masalah jika Anda menjalankan Ice Cream Sandwich, atau Jelly Bean atau versi apa pun di atas 2.2, Anda akan memiliki akses ke sana.

Google tidak hanya telah menarik layanan ini dan API masing-masing dari OS, tetapi juga memudahkan pengembang aplikasi untuk menggunakannya. Beberapa hari terakhir di sini di Google I / O kita telah melihat betapa mudahnya untuk menambahkan fitur-fitur ini ke aplikasi, karena Google melakukan semua pekerjaan berat. Pengembang hanya perlu merujuk hal tertentu yang mereka butuhkan dari aplikasi Google Play Services dalam kode mereka, dan keajaiban terjadi ketika Anda menjalankannya di ponsel Anda.

Ingat dari atas kita berbicara tentang bagian fantastis di mana Google mengontrol layanan ini, dan distribusi mereka ke semua perangkat kita? Saya ingin Anda terus mengingatnya saat Anda membacanya. Pikirkan betapa berbedanya berbagai hal jika Anda harus bergantung pada operator Anda atau orang-orang yang membuat ponsel Anda untuk menyampaikan semua ini kepada Anda. Ya, itu akan payah. Inilah sebabnya mengapa pembaruan besar ke Google Play Services lebih penting daripada versi Android baru - kami mendapatkan semua hal keren tanpa menunggu HTC atau Samsung, atau bahkan lebih buruk - AT&T atau Verizon - untuk mengirimkannya kepada kami.

Mengapa itu penting bagi kami

Selama satu menit, lupakan semua keluhan tentang bagaimana Hangouts tidak tersedia secara instan untuk semua orang pada saat yang sama. Sebagian besar orang pasti baik untuk pergi sekarang dan memiliki aplikasi Hangouts baru mereka. Semua orang. Pikirkan tentang hal itu - Google Talk, fitur pokok dan inti yang panjang dari sistem operasi, telah diperbarui dengan sejumlah fitur baru tanpa Anda mendapatkan pembaruan seluruh sistem.

Minggu lalu, sebelum kami datang ke San Francisco, kami takut. Kami khawatir Hangout akan ditampilkan, dan kemudian kami akan mengetahui bahwa mereka adalah bagian dari Android 4.3. Ini berarti bahwa sebagian besar orang akan menunggu lama, lama untuk mereka, dan Anda semua akan siap untuk mengetahui bahwa HTC One atau Galaxy S4 baru Anda tidak akan mendapatkan fitur dalam waktu dekat. Dan memang seharusnya begitu, ponsel pintar itu mahal.

Sebaliknya, 15 menit setelah Hangouts ditampilkan, orang-orang menemukannya di Play Store. Hal yang sama akan terjadi ketika pengembang menggunakan API panorama untuk membangun aplikasi tampilan photosphere, atau seseorang menulis semua fungsi Game baru ke dalam game favorit Anda. Ini jauh lebih baik daripada versi baru yang tidak akan Anda dapatkan selama enam bulan, bukan?